View Game3 View Game62%Game Brain Scorestory, gameplayatmosphere, stability64% User Score 95 reviewsCritic Score 58%6 reviews"Blind is a single-player, narrative-driven psychological thriller Adventure game for virtual reality, where the player is blind and must use echolocation to explore a perverse mansion, solve puzzles, and uncover a mystery. Players rely on sound waves to reveal the outlines of objects, forcing them to confront their worst enemy: that which they don't or won't see. Originally developed as Come to See My House for the Global Game Jam 2014, Blind won the Best Game award at the Turin jam site."

View Game5 View Game87%Game Brain Scorestory, graphicsgrinding, optimization97% User Score 8,976 reviewsCritic Score 65%4 reviewsFran Bow is a creepy adventure game following Fran, a young girl with a mental disorder. After her parents' death, Fran is sent to a mental institution, where she escapes to search for her beloved cat, Mr. Midnight. Throughout the game, Fran's hallucinations and vivid imagination shape the surreal, hand-drawn world she explores.
